🇺🇸USA Edition

Architecting Infrastructure as Code: Your Path to a Staff Terraform Architect Role

In the US job market, recruiters spend seconds scanning a resume. They look for impact (metrics), clear tech or domain skills, and education. This guide helps you build an ATS-friendly Staff Terraform Architect resume that passes filters used by top US companies. Use US Letter size, one page for under 10 years experience, and no photo.

Staff Terraform Architect resume template — ATS-friendly format
Sample format
Staff Terraform Architect resume example — optimized for ATS and recruiter scanning.

Salary Range

$60k - $120k

Use strong action verbs and quantifiable results in every bullet. Recruiters and ATS both rank resumes higher when they see impact (e.g. “Increased conversion by 20%”) instead of duties.

A Day in the Life of a Staff Terraform Architect

The day begins with a stand-up, discussing ongoing infrastructure projects, potential roadblocks, and sprint goals. The morning is typically dedicated to designing and implementing Terraform configurations for new services or modifying existing ones to improve scalability and resilience. This includes writing Terraform modules, defining resource dependencies, and ensuring compliance with security policies. You'll collaborate with DevOps engineers to integrate your Terraform code into CI/CD pipelines using tools like Jenkins or GitLab CI. Afternoons are spent troubleshooting infrastructure issues, attending architecture review meetings, and mentoring junior engineers. A portion of the day is devoted to researching new Terraform providers and features, evaluating their potential impact, and documenting best practices. Deliverables often include well-documented Terraform code, infrastructure diagrams, and presentations on proposed architectural changes.

Technical Stack

Staff ExpertiseProject ManagementCommunicationProblem Solving

Resume Killers (Avoid!)

Listing only job duties without quantifiable achievements or impact.

Using a generic resume for every Staff Terraform Architect application instead of tailoring to the job.

Including irrelevant or outdated experience that dilutes your message.

Using complex layouts, graphics, or columns that break ATS parsing.

Leaving gaps unexplained or using vague dates.

Writing a long summary or objective instead of a concise, achievement-focused one.

Typical Career Roadmap (US Market)

Top Interview Questions

Be prepared for these common questions in US tech interviews.

Q: Describe a complex Terraform project you worked on. What were the challenges, and how did you overcome them?

Medium

Expert Answer:

In my previous role, I led the migration of our on-premise infrastructure to AWS using Terraform. One major challenge was managing the state of our resources across multiple environments. We implemented Terraform Cloud to ensure consistent state management, collaboration, and version control. Another challenge was ensuring compliance with our security policies. We integrated Open Policy Agent (OPA) into our Terraform pipelines to enforce security rules and prevent misconfigurations. The result was a more secure, scalable, and cost-effective infrastructure.

Q: How do you approach designing Terraform modules for reusability and maintainability?

Medium

Expert Answer:

I prioritize modularity and abstraction. Each module should encapsulate a specific piece of infrastructure, such as a database or a load balancer. I use input variables to make modules configurable and output values to expose relevant information. I follow the DRY (Don't Repeat Yourself) principle and avoid duplicating code. I also document my modules thoroughly and include examples of how to use them. Finally, I use tools like Terratest to write automated tests for my modules.

Q: Tell me about a time you had to troubleshoot a critical infrastructure issue in a production environment.

Medium

Expert Answer:

We experienced a sudden outage in our production database caused by a misconfigured Terraform script that accidentally deleted a critical security group rule. I quickly identified the root cause by analyzing the Terraform state and logs. I then reverted the problematic change and manually recreated the security group rule to restore database connectivity. To prevent similar incidents in the future, we implemented stricter code review processes and added automated tests to our Terraform pipelines.

Q: How do you ensure security and compliance when using Terraform?

Medium

Expert Answer:

Security and compliance are paramount. I integrate security scanning tools like Checkov or Snyk into our CI/CD pipelines to identify potential vulnerabilities in our Terraform code. We use Policy as Code (PAC) tools like OPA or Sentinel to enforce security policies and prevent misconfigurations. I also follow the principle of least privilege and grant only the necessary permissions to our Terraform scripts. Regular security audits are performed to ensure ongoing compliance.

Q: Describe your experience with different Terraform backends and their use cases.

Medium

Expert Answer:

I have experience with various Terraform backends, including local, remote (Terraform Cloud), and object storage (AWS S3, Azure Blob Storage, Google Cloud Storage). The local backend is suitable for small, personal projects. Remote backends like Terraform Cloud provide collaboration features, state locking, and version control. Object storage backends are ideal for storing Terraform state in a secure and scalable manner. I choose the backend based on the project's requirements and the team's collaboration needs.

Q: Describe a time you had to communicate a complex technical concept to a non-technical stakeholder.

Easy

Expert Answer:

When presenting a new infrastructure architecture to the CFO, I needed to explain the benefits of migrating to a new cloud provider using Terraform. I avoided technical jargon and focused on the business value, such as cost savings, improved scalability, and increased security. I used visual aids, such as diagrams and charts, to illustrate the architecture and the expected outcomes. I also answered the CFO's questions patiently and clearly, ensuring they understood the key takeaways and the overall impact on the company's bottom line.

ATS Optimization Tips for Staff Terraform Architect

Use exact keywords from the job description to ensure your resume aligns with the employer's requirements. Focus on skills, tools, and technologies mentioned in the posting.

Format your skills section with keywords that match the job description. List skills such as Terraform, AWS, Azure, GCP, Kubernetes, Docker, Ansible, and Jenkins.

Use standard section headings like "Summary," "Experience," "Skills," and "Education." Avoid creative or unusual headings that ATS systems might not recognize.

Quantify your accomplishments whenever possible. For example, "Reduced infrastructure costs by 20% using Terraform" or "Automated the deployment of 100+ microservices using Terraform and Jenkins."

Include a "Technical Skills" section that lists all relevant technologies you're proficient in. This helps ATS systems identify your skills even if they're not explicitly mentioned in your job descriptions.

Ensure your contact information is easily parsable by ATS systems. Use a clear and consistent format for your name, phone number, email address, and LinkedIn profile.

Tailor your resume to each job application. Highlight the skills and experiences that are most relevant to the specific role and company.

Save your resume as a PDF file. This ensures that the formatting is preserved and that the ATS system can accurately parse the content.

Approved Templates for Staff Terraform Architect

These templates are pre-configured with the headers and layout recruiters expect in the USA.

Visual Creative

Visual Creative

Use This Template
Executive One-Pager

Executive One-Pager

Use This Template
Tech Specialized

Tech Specialized

Use This Template

Common Questions

What is the standard resume length in the US for Staff Terraform Architect?

In the United States, a one-page resume is the gold standard for anyone with less than 10 years of experience. For senior executives, two pages are acceptable, but conciseness is highly valued. Hiring managers and ATS systems expect scannable, keyword-rich content without fluff.

Should I include a photo on my Staff Terraform Architect resume?

No. Never include a photo on a US resume. US companies strictly follow anti-discrimination laws (EEOC), and including a photo can lead to your resume being rejected immediately to avoid bias. Focus instead on skills, metrics, and achievements.

How do I tailor my Staff Terraform Architect resume for US employers?

Tailor your resume by mirroring keywords from the job description, using US Letter (8.5" x 11") format, and leading each bullet with a strong action verb. Include quantifiable results (percentages, dollar impact, team size) and remove any personal details (photo, DOB, marital status) that are common elsewhere but discouraged in the US.

What keywords should a Staff Terraform Architect resume include for ATS?

Include role-specific terms from the job posting (e.g., tools, methodologies, certifications), standard section headings (Experience, Education, Skills), and industry buzzwords. Avoid graphics, tables, or unusual fonts that can break ATS parsing. Save as PDF or DOCX for maximum compatibility.

How do I explain a career gap on my Staff Terraform Architect resume in the US?

Use a brief, honest explanation (e.g., 'Career break for family' or 'Professional development') in your cover letter or a short summary line if needed. On the resume itself, focus on continuous skills and recent achievements; many US employers accept gaps when the rest of the profile is strong and ATS-friendly.

How long should my Staff Terraform Architect resume be?

For a Staff Terraform Architect role in the US, aim for a maximum of two pages. Focus on showcasing your most relevant experience and skills, prioritizing projects where you've demonstrated expertise in Terraform, cloud platforms (AWS, Azure, GCP), and infrastructure automation. Use concise language and quantify your accomplishments whenever possible. A longer resume is only acceptable if you have extensive and highly relevant experience directly related to architecting and managing large-scale Terraform deployments.

What are the most important skills to highlight on my resume?

Beyond core Terraform skills, emphasize your expertise in cloud platforms (AWS, Azure, GCP), infrastructure automation (Ansible, Chef, Puppet), CI/CD pipelines (Jenkins, GitLab CI), security best practices, and containerization (Docker, Kubernetes). Highlight your project management experience and ability to communicate complex technical concepts effectively. Include specific technologies you've worked with, such as Terraform modules, providers, state management tools (Terraform Cloud, HashiCorp Vault), and policy enforcement tools (OPA, Sentinel).

How do I format my resume to be ATS-friendly?

Use a simple, clean resume template with clear headings and bullet points. Avoid tables, images, and unusual fonts. Save your resume as a PDF. Incorporate relevant keywords from the job description throughout your resume, including in the skills section, job descriptions, and summary. Ensure your contact information is easily accessible. Tools like Jobscan can analyze your resume and provide feedback on ATS compatibility.

Are certifications important for a Staff Terraform Architect resume?

While not always mandatory, certifications can significantly enhance your resume. Relevant certifications include AWS Certified DevOps Engineer, Azure Solutions Architect Expert, Google Cloud Certified Professional Cloud Architect, and HashiCorp Certified: Terraform Associate. Certifications demonstrate your commitment to professional development and validate your knowledge of specific technologies. List your certifications prominently in a dedicated section of your resume.

What are some common mistakes to avoid on my resume?

Avoid generic descriptions of your responsibilities. Instead, quantify your accomplishments and highlight the impact you've made on previous projects. Don't exaggerate your skills or experience. Proofread your resume carefully for grammatical errors and typos. Avoid including irrelevant information or outdated technologies. Make sure your resume is tailored to each specific job application and includes keywords from the job description.

How can I transition to a Staff Terraform Architect role from a different background?

If transitioning from a related role, such as a Senior DevOps Engineer, highlight the Terraform projects you've led and the impact you've had on infrastructure automation. Emphasize your cloud skills and any relevant certifications you hold. If coming from a less technical background, focus on showcasing your problem-solving, communication, and project management skills. Consider taking online courses or bootcamps to learn Terraform and gain hands-on experience. Contribute to open-source projects to build your portfolio and demonstrate your passion for infrastructure-as-code.

Sources: Salary and hiring insights reference NASSCOM, LinkedIn Jobs, and Glassdoor.

Our CV and resume guides are reviewed by the ResumeGyani career team for ATS and hiring-manager relevance.